Ontology Matching Based On Multi-strategy Concept Similarity Calculation

With the advent of the era of big data,data on the internet has exploded.In order to better use and share these knowledge,ontology is introduced into the Semantic Web because of its excellent performance in storing and describing knowledge.Due to the subjectivity of ontology in the process of development and the distributed nature of Internet,even in the construction of ontology in the same field,the ontology built by different organizations and individuals is different,so the ontology in the same field is different,which is called ontology matching.They are usually not interoperable,nor can they be understood between different users.In order to make full use of these ontologies to accomplish the task of knowledge integration and communication on the Internet,it is necessary to find out the matching relationship between these ontologies,that is,to eliminate ontology heterogeneity by using ontology matching technology.Ontology matching is an important technique to solve the interactive operation between different ontologies and to find the matching relationship between different entities.It is very important to realize the interaction between applications with different ontologies.Due to the explosion of the number of ontology in big data,it is urgent for some methods to perform the task of ontology matching automatically or semi-automatically,but the matching effect of ontology matching system needs to be further improved.A single ontology matching method considers only the elements specific to the ontology,and the matching effect is not satisfactory.This paper adopts ontology matching from multiple angles and implements ontology matching method.This article mainly contains the following contents:?1?Conceptual similarity calculation for the name of the ontology.a multi-strategy based ontology matching algorithm is proposed.The algorithm first calculates name-based similarity for two given ontologies,O1 and O2,based on string formula and WordNet dictionary method,and introduces annotation information..?2?Conceptual similarity calculation based on attributes,instances and structures.We use the sum product algorithm to calculate the case-based concept similarity.By filtering attributes,calculate the attribute-based concept similarity,and use the structure-based noisy-or model to calculate the similarity,and combine the values of the three algorithms to get the initial matching.The final match is obtained by repeated iterations.?3?Based on the algorithm studied,makes experiments on the method presented in this paper.By using the international standard evaluation data set and evaluation method provided by OAEI,the experiment shows that the algorithm has good performance,can effectively improve the accuracy and the recall rate,and has achieved remarkable results in the matching efficiency.
